I am having a problem installing Styles Paper 5101. I managed to install Inked Edges when I first got my laptop and it shows up just fine but for the life of me I cannot remember what I did that made it work. I managed to get 5101 in my Styles folder but it does not show up in Effects in Editor. I did restart my computer. The instructions that came with it refers to "Photo Creations\layer styles. I found nothing like that. Mine went Program Files>Adobe>PSE 6>Presets>Styles. Am I missing something?

Iwas able to install Styles very easy in my other computer which runs XP and PSE 3.

 

I have one other problem and that is with fonts. In the fonts folder there is Ariel Black but it does not show up in the fonts menu in Editor for PSE 6. How do I get it in there?

 

I would appreciate any help anyone can give me.

Have you tried rebuilding your effects database? The database should be in this folder: ProgramData>Adobe>Photoshop Elements>6.0. You have to delete the database and then restart Elements. It can take a few minutes but then the style should show up in your list.
